If you want to find out more about the operas you are listening to then opera singer Helen Astrid (formerly with English National Opera) is giving a series on the last Tuesday in each month in Teddington starting Tuesday 25 September 2018.
Helen will use recorded music and visual aids interspersed with group discussions and simple analysis, to take opera from the birth of opera in Italy during the late-Renaissance through to modern and contemporary opera.
Each session will focus on a different aspect of operatic history and by the end of the evening, you will have a more in-depth understanding, knowledge and enjoyment about opera!
Dates: 25 September | 30 October | 27 November 7.30[m-9.00pm
Tickets: £15 or £38 all three. Includes Wine Reception.
Venue: St Mary's Parish Hall, Langham Road, Teddington, London Borough of Richmond-upon-Thames, TW11 9HF.
